A higher standard of living for the middle class was increasingly identified with
Sophie [7]

Answer:

A higher standard of living for the middle class was increasingly identified with the ability to purchase goods and products that were produced on a mass scale.

Explanation: After the Industrial Revolution, products were able to be both produced AND purchased on a mass scale by society.

The high quantity of a variety of quality goods readily available to citizens for purchase, with less labor from humans required due to the use of machinery to lighten the process, greatly increased the standard of living.

Discuss how the four areas of cultural intelligence aid a leader in understanding culture as well as intercultural efforts.
Dovator [93]

It is extremely important for a leader to be able to deal with cultural aspects and to be able to better understand how certain cultures work.

The culture of a nation, society or region has considerable relevance to the culture of organizations and, consequently, much of the success or failure of organizational programs and management method implementations may be associated with disregard of national traits.

Denying the fact may induce the individual (professional, researcher or scholar) to biased conclusions. By no means should the traits be given full importance, but disregarding them can be a mistake.

Thus, organizations are social institutions that have their history and develop their own culture, but considered part of a broader context of national culture.

The term cultural intelligence to determine this ability to interpret the foundations of cultural interactions, the development of attentive posture to these interactions, and the ability to adapt to different intercultural situations, while avoiding turning on 'autopilot'.
